What is the value of the function y=1/8x−13 when x=−4 ? Write as a decimal
1 year ago

Answers

Answered by GPT 3.5
y = 1/8(-4) - 13
y = -1/2 - 13
y = -13.5

Therefore, the value of the function y = 1/8x - 13 when x = -4 is -13.5.
